Lamentations 3:22-23 - Your Force Field Will Fail Not
Step 1: Pray. Select.
Today, as I sat down to pray, the Holy Spirit brought to mind an incident that happened recently where I made a mistake, and the LORD shined grace upon me. As I apologized for my mistake and humbly admitted my ignorance, the strangest thing happened: the person moved on almost as if nothing had ever happened. It felt like the whole thing was erased entirely.
Since this moment was brought to mind, I searched for scriptures focused on God's grace and protection in times of trouble. As I came across Lamentations 3:22-23, I knew this was exactly what I needed today. So, I moved to STEP 2.
Step 2: Write. Read. Circle
After reading the scripture three times, the following words stood out amongst the others:
Through the Lord’s mercies we are not consumed,
Because His compassions fail not.
They are new every morning;
Great is Your faithfulness.
Step 3: Re-Write
With a focus on the words I circled that stood out, here are the personalized sentence(s) that came alive in my heart.
Jennifer, through the LORD’s mercies we are not consumed, fail not, new every morning.
If you are doing this alongside me today, add your name in front of your unique sentence so the Lord can speak directly to you.
Step 4: Visualize
I close my eyes to visualize and focus on the sentence the Holy Spirit gave me today. The first thing I notice is that I am in an undefined space. My vision today is in the first person. I look down to find my hands like you would when entering a virtual reality experience. When inside a virtual world, you find that your hands are used to orient you within the space and to utilize the hand controls to proceed with commands within the environment.
As I do this, I notice my hands seem to be on fire. I am in shock that I don’t feel any pain. I lift them and wave them in front of my face. I still don’t feel a thing. There seems to be an invisible barrier between my skin and the flames. How can this be? I feel absolutely no heat, but the fire is definitely there!
I now notice my whole body is on fire, and everywhere I look, flames are trying to consume me, but again, I do not feel a thing. What is protecting me from getting scorched?
The Holy Spirit wants me to focus on the fact that the force field acting as a barrier between me and the flames is the LORD. The flames do not consume me because, through the LORD’s mercy and protection over my life, I am safe and saved. Jesus is that barrier. He came and died for me to protect me and keep me from failing. Jesus gave me a new chance at life, not just one time but every single morning.
The Holy Spirit wants to drive home the fact that the past does not matter or hold merit in where we are going. The question is not whether we will make mistakes going forward in life, but instead that we trust that if we admit to our mistakes, learn from them, and ask for forgiveness, He will protect us and wipe our slate clean every morning.
So make new choices today, and be thankful you were not consumed by the fire. Give glory to the LORD for new mercy every morning of every day.
